Abstract

A composition comprising catalase, a preparation method and a use thereof, and a method for killing tumor cells are provided. The composition comprises a radionuclide labeled to a biomacromolecule, a soluble alginate and catalase. The composition can be injected into the tumor through an interventional treatment. A gel is formed when an alginate ion in the composition enters the tumor and encounters a calcium ion, such that the radionuclide and the catalase are uniformly confined in the tumor. The composition comprising catalase utilizes catalase to decompose dissolved oxygen generated from hydrogen peroxide in the tumor to advance the hypoxic state of the tumor cells, and the tumor cells are killed with radiation after the hypoxic state thereof has been advanced, and thus the invention has good prospects for applications in cancer therapy.
